- Abstract : Background: Virtual reality simulation (VRS) is an emerging pedagogy in nursing education. Purpose: The purpose of this qualitative exploratory study was 2-fold: to determine nursing students' learning experiences when engaged in VRS, and to explore learners' problem-solving/clinical reasoning approach after participation in a VRS clinical scenario. This article reports student descriptions of clinical reasoning/clinical judgment when considering their VRS experience. Methods: Qualitative description provided a methodological orientation for the study. Widely accepted frameworks for nursing clinical judgment provided a theoretical basis. Results: Focus group participant narratives reveal evidence about nursing clinical judgment when applied to established descriptions and phases. Conclusion: Study findings suggest that VRS experiences promote development of nursing clinical judgment among students.
